MINUTES — Management Meeting

Attendees reviewed the pilot with Halbrook Stores, now live in nine locations. Shelf-placement data from the Tennvale region exceeds forecast; returns are within tolerance. Marta Olsberg will present consolidated figures next week. Contract extension talks begin after the holiday window. For the incoming director's awareness, the confidential note below summarises where we intend to take this partnership.

internal memo for kafof-tadup: Headcount on the Juleth team goes from 44 to 91 by the end of May. Gross margin on Juleth came in at 20 percent against a plan of 64 percent.

This PR adds a watchdog to the Brightstile kiosk app so frozen units in the Harlow Mall pilot recover without a site visit. The watchdog pings the render loop every few seconds and forces a restart after consecutive misses, logging the last frame timestamp for later triage. Restarts are rate-limited to avoid boot loops on bad firmware. The tuning constants the watchdog uses are listed below.

tuning constants:
QUOTAS = {
    "druok": 828,
    "kaseth": 589,
    "istdor": 109,
    "istael": 310,
    "wenox": 104,
}

## Deployment Notes: GC Pauses

Heads up, support folks: Pairwise (our matching service) runs on a generational collector, and under heavy match load it can stall for a few hundred milliseconds. Users see this as a brief "searching" spinner — not an outage, so don't escalate unless pauses exceed two seconds repeatedly. We've tuned heap sizing and pause targets to keep things smooth on the standard node shape. The production deployment ships with the following GC settings.

config for yahof-tajop:
zorath:
  pin: 7493
  metrics_host: metrics.zorath.tolvaqsys.internal
  tenant: praiel
  seal: seal_fd9cd4f1

## Data Stores: User Module Split

For the weekly sync: as part of decomposing the Bramleton monolith, the user module now owns its own Postgres instance. Profile, auth, and preference tables have been copied over; dual-writes are active while we verify parity. The monolith retains read-only access during the transition. The new service connects with the string below.

database URL for haweg-yadug: postgresql://norius_svc:od@db-3f2b.braskgrid.local:5432/ulaax